Who Is Hasbulla Magomedov?

Hasbulla Magomedovich Magomedov has dwarfism caused by a growth hormone deficiency. He stands 3 feet 4 inches tall and weighs 44.1 pounds. Born July 7, 2002 in Dagestan, Russia, he follows Islam and comes from the Dargin community.

His childlike look and tiny frame earned him the nickname mini Khabib.

He started posting on Instagram and TikTok in 2021. A viral video of him dancing ringside at UFC 267 hit millions. Fans loved his support for Islam Makhachev during the Dan Hooker fight.

He signed a five-year UFC contract in September 2022 and announced it on October 13, 2022.

Who Is Khabib Nurmagomedov?

Khabib Nurmagomedov hails from Dagestan, Russia. He fought in the UFC in mixed martial arts. His record stands at 29 wins and no losses. Fans cheered his win over Conor McGregor at UFC 229.

His grappling style earned him the nickname The Eagle. Colleagues like Islam Makhachev looked up to him.

He joined Hasbulla Magomedov in a charity football match in 2022. A viral clip showed their playful mix of youth and champion spirit. This bond stayed strong even after his retirement.

Khabib shifted to coach Islam Makhachev and train new fighters. His friend cheered him on at local gyms and events.

Exploring the Connection Between Hasbulla and Khabib

Makhachkala, Dagestan, Russia serves as home for Hasbulla Magomedov, Khabib Nurmagomedov, and Islam Makhachev. All three grew up under the same skyline, forging a bond that feels tight.

A viral video showed Hasbulla mimic Nurmagomedov’s UFC weigh-in, and fans dubbed him Mini Khabib. Islam Makhachev has lived next door to Hasbulla for over ten years, and he calls him a close friend.

Viewers often ask if they share family ties but no biological link binds them. UFC president Dana White praised Hasbullah’s charm and teased his UFC debut. He battles growth hormone deficiency yet remains a viral star, rubbing shoulders with Abdu Rozik and Conor McGregor on social feeds.
